Ethiopian court aquits Zone 9 beloggers (ESAT)

ESAT news (October 16, 2015) Reports from Addis Ababa indicated that Zone 9 bloggers were cleared from terrorism charges during the 38th trial on October 16, 2015. They were held for 18 months in detention. In late July 2015, the Ethiopian government released five Zone 9 bloggers and a journalist a week before President Obama visited the country. The Justice Ministry dropped all charges against Edom Kassaye, Zelalem Kibret, Asmamaw Hailegiworgis, Tesfalem Weldeyes, and Mahlet Fantahun without giving further legal justification. read more...

Ethiopian Zone 9 bloggers cleared of terrorism charges (BBC)

The decision means that terror charges have been dropped against all nine of the so-called Zone 9 bloggers, after five were cleared and released in July.
Their case inspired a sustained online campaign for their release by activists in Ethiopia and beyond.
Ethiopia has frequently been criticised for its record on human rights.read more...

Ethiopia and its press The noose tightens



Bloggers and journalists who criticize the government are under the cosh


A RANKING that countries do not aspire to ascend is the one compiled by the Committee to Protect Journalists, a New York-based group. It reckons that Ethiopia is Africa’s second-worst jailer of journalists, ahead only of its ultra-repressive neighbour and bitter enemy, Eritrea. Cementing its lamentable reputation, on August 4th Ethiopia briefly resumed the trial of ten journalists and bloggers, nine of whom it has kept in prison since April; one is being tried in absentia. The court proceedings are to start again in earnest on August 20th.
The ten are accused of several offences, including breaches of the country’s controversial anti-terrorism laws. These include having links to banned opposition groups and trying to cause instability via social media. The government says the journalists and bloggers are connected to two groups that it deems terrorist organisations: the Oromo Liberation Front, a rebel outfit that seeks a better deal for Ethiopia’s largest ethnic group, which predominates in the south; and Ginbot 7, a leading opposition movement formed after widespread protests following Ethiopia’s general election in 2005..read more

US-Africa: Make Human Rights Central to Summit

,,,, In Ethiopia, the government has systematically closed space for peaceful dissent over the past decade. In 2009 it passed a draconian law regulating nongovernmental activity which bars work on human rights, good governance, conflict resolution, and advocacy for the rights of women, children, and people with disabilities if organizations receive more than 10 percent of their funds from foreign countries. The country's most reputable human rights groups closed or scaled down their operations. The government has also used a 2009 counterterrorism law to arbitrarily detain and prosecute dozens of journalists, protesters, and political opposition leaders. Most recently, in July the police charged three journalists and seven bloggers known as "the Zone 9" collective after they wrote articles calling for reforms and peaceful opposition to government policies........read more....

US-Africa Summit Under Way in Washington

The administration of U.S. President Barack Obama is working to strengthen ties with Africa at a three-day summit in Washington for some 50 African heads of state.
Monday's opening forums touched on a range of issues including security, health, the environment and corruption.
At one panel focused on trade, South African President Jacob Zuma urged the United States to renew the trade agreement, African Growth and Opportunity Act, when it expires next year....read more...
